ABSTRACT:
In a measurement sequence and apparatus for three-dimensional magnetic resonance imaging, in which an acquisition of measurement data ensues by scanning multiple lines in k-space; and the number of k-space lines is apportioned among a number of partial acquisitions so that scanning of associated k-space lines occurs in each partial acquisition, the k-space lines are associated with the partial acquisitions such that the association corresponds to the following association rule: (a) evaluation of each k-space line with a distance measure that characterizes the distance of the respective k-space line relative to the k-space center, (b) arrangement of the k-space lines to be scanned in an order dependent on the distance measure, (c) grouping of the k-space lines arranged in order into a number of groups with a number of successive k-space lines being combined into a group, and (d) association of the k-space lines with the partial acquisitions by, for each group, the k-space lines combined into this group are apportioned to different partial acquisitions.
